Proposal Content ManagerOur Proposal Management department is a revenue generator with a tremendous success record with existing and new clients. We interface and collaborate at all levels of the organization, including c-suite members as RFx is embedded in the Fiserv culture. As an influential key contributor on the team, you will partner with sales and cross-functional subject matter experts (SMEs) to expand Fiserv market share through the execution of solutions-based, value-driven proposal responses to set of questions deemed as RFXs (for example, RFI, RFP, RFQ/RFT, Questionnaires and more).

What does a successful Proposal Content Manager do at Fiserv?

As a Proposal Content Manager, your clients will consist of merchants, financial institutions and government entities. You will collaborate/interface with the deal team, including sales, proposal personnel, SMEs and executive leadership to complete different types of RFXs. You must have exceptional proposal management skills in both project management and writing. You must possess strong leadership skills and have more than three years of hands-on experience within a fast-paced proposal center environment.

What will you do:Compose and edit materials for the proposal team in a timely manner while meeting urgent and pressing deadlines and can adjust quickly to the changing needs of the business.

Responsible for maintaining the content database to ensure all existing and new content are updated in the centralized database to optimize the proposal team’s response time.

Write client-specific cover letters and executive summaries

Work collaboratively with subject matter experts and senior/executive leadership to capture key ideas while maintaining consistency in messaging and strategy through the use of proper tone/voice

Review, edit and rewrite proposal content in accordance with brand standards
